  • Maintain the surgery schedule, providing necessary information to patients and physicians.
  • Coordinate, register and schedule appointments for patients according to availability.
  • Conduct patient pre-certification on proper insurance approval for appointments and medical care.
  • Ensure all pre-operative required tests needed prior to surgery, are scheduled and completed.
  • Coordinate and ensure necessary equipment is ordered, room availability/scheduled, pre-surgery medication, etc. is arranged prior to scheduled procedure.
  • Communicate detailed information and answer patients' questions regarding surgery preparation instructions, arrival / departure instructions relative to procedure.
  • Schedule any necessary follow-up appointments, as directed by physicians.
  • Receive and screen calls relating to problems that may arise due to date changes and any reasons for cancellation.
  • Escalate non-routine issues to the practice manager or physician.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the practice manager or physician.
